What Sogou does

Sogou Inc. operates within the People's Republic of China, primarily offering search and related digital services. Its key products include the Sogou Search engine and the widely-used Sogou Input Method, a Chinese language entry tool available for both personal computers and mobile devices. The company's service portfolio also extends to advertising solutions associated with its search platform, as well as internet value-added services like the operation of web and mobile games created by third-party developers, and online reading platforms. Additionally, Sogou offers various other products, including smart hardware. The firm was established in 2005 and is headquartered in Beijing, China.
